See more The bleaching agents in whitening strips can make your teeth more sensitive. This occurs when peroxide passes through your enamel and reaches the dentin. The dentin is the soft … See more The peroxide in whitening strips might also irritate your gums. Often, this happens if you use the strips for too long or wear them incorrectly. Like tooth sensitivity, gum irritationcan last … See more In some cases, whitening strips can cause tooth damage. The peroxide may destroy the layers of your teeth, causing demineralization and erosion.
